NASCAR 2025 Preseason Power Rankings
With teh Clash running this weekend at bowman Gray Stadium, it’s the perfect time to unveil the 2025 NASCAR Cup Series preseason power rankings. Expect these rankings to shift as the season unfolds.
1. Christopher Bell
Christopher Bell’s offseason was all about racing. With Joe gibbs Racing loosening its policy on drivers competing in midget cars and sprint cars, Bell enjoyed a return to dirt tracks after the Cup season concluded in November. He enters the new season happy, healthy, and ready to compete.
2. Kyle Larson
Kyle Larson’s offseason was also marked by competition against Bell and others. Larson secured a major victory at the Chili Bowl. The Hendrick Motorsports driver already boasts a Cup championship and is poised for another accomplished year.
## NASCAR Power Rankings: Buckle Up for a Thrilling 2024 Season
With the green flag about to drop on the 2024 NASCAR Cup Series season, the anticipation has reached a fever pitch.
Several drivers are poised to make a serious run for the championship, showcasing the depth of talent in the sport.
Topping the list is Kyle Larson, the 2021 champ, who is aiming to reclaim his throne. He’s a consistent threat week in and week out, making him a favorite for the title.
Denny Hamlin sits at number two, eager to add a championship to his extraordinary resume. He exemplified tenacity in the playoffs last year, signaling a strong start to 2024.
Ross Chastain, the aggressive and often controversial driver, lands at number three. Known for his daring moves and win-at-all-costs mentality, Chastain is a force to be reckoned with.
Rounding out the top five are Ryan Blaney and William Byron. blaney represents consistency and excels in the latter part of the season, while Byron, a seasoned veteran at just 27, is steadfast to break through after reaching the championship 4 for the past two years.
Tyler Reddick, the reigning regular-season champion, enters his third year with 23XI racing, brimming with confidence and ready to build on an impressive 2023 season.
Chase Elliott, who boasted the best average finish (11.7) in 2023, could potentially be ranked even higher, making him a dark horse contender.
Joey Logano, the defending champion, might surprise some with a lower ranking. After a successful 2023, his team tends to warm up as the season progresses, so a slow start shouldn’t raise alarm bells.
Brad Keselowski rounds out the top eight, prepared for a competitive season after a strong showing the previous year.
NASCAR Drivers to Watch in 2024
The 2024 NASCAR Cup Series season is shaping up to be one of the most exciting yet, with several drivers poised to make a run for the championship. Here are some of the drivers to keep an eye on:
Top Contenders
Brad Keselowski: Keselowski is back with a familiar face atop his pit box, reuniting with crew chief Jeremy Bullins. The duo previously partnered to win 17 Xfinity Series races.
Alex Bowman: Bowman had a strong second half of the 2023 season and was on track to advance to the semifinal round of the playoffs before a disqualification at Charlotte for a weight violation.
Denny Hamlin: Hamlin will have a new crew chief in Chris gayle as Chris Gabehart moved into an executive role within Joe Gibbs Racing. Gayle will need to adjust to working with a driver of Hamlin’s experience.

NASCAR Unveils Overhauled 2025 Schedule
NASCAR fans can expect a dramatically different racing experience in 2025, as the cup series schedule undergoes a significant change, bringing new tracks, date changes, and revamped playoffs.
Mexico City Joins the Grid
One of the most notable additions to the calendar is Mexico City, which will host a NASCAR Cup Series race for the first time. [[1](https://motorsportswire.usatoday.com/story/sports/motor/nascar/2025/01/21/nascar-cup-series-schedule-start-times-tv-networks/77851385007/)]
Summer Shakeup
The summer months will see a series of date adjustments. Notably, Daytona International Speedway is returning to its rightful place as the regular season finale, promising an exhilarating climax to the 2025 regular season.
